4-Methylumbelliferyl 2-sulfamino-2-deoxy-α-D-Glucopyranoside (sodium salt)
T37568460085-45-4
4-Methylumbelliferyl 2-sulfamino-2-deoxy-α-D-Glucopyranoside (4-MU-α-GlcNS) is a fluorogenic substrate of heparin sulphamidase. Heparin sulphamidase cleaves 4-MU-α-GlcNS to yield 4-MU-α-GlcNH2, which is then cleaved by α-glucosaminidase to release the fluorescent product 4-MU, which displays an emission maxima of 445-454 nm. The excitation maxima for 4-MU is pH-dependent: 330, 370, and 385 nm at pH 4.6, 7.4, and 10.4, respectively. 4-MU-α-GlcNS has been used to quantify heparin sulphamidase deficiencies associated with Mucopolisaccaridosis IIIA and other lysosomal disorders.

4-Methylumbelliferyl β-D-Galactopyranoside-6-sulfate (sodium salt)
T37566206443-06-3
4-Methylumbelliferyl β-D-Galactopyranoside-6-sulfate (sodium salt) (4-MU-Gal-6S) is a fluorogenic substrate used to quantify N-acetylgalactosamine-6-sulphatase (GALNS) activity. 4-MU-Gal-6S is cleaved by GALNS to release the fluorescent moiety 4-MU. 4-MU fluorescence is pH-dependent with excitation maxima of 320 and 360 nm at low (1.97-6.72) and high (7.12-10.3) pH, respectively, and an emission maximum ranging from 445 to 455 nM, increasing as pH decreases. It has been used to detect Morquio disease type A, a lysosomal storage disorder in which GALNS is deficient. 4-MU-Gal-6S can be used to assess GALNS activity in a very small blood volume to determine the extent of deficiency.

    HADA Hydrochloride
    T320392253733-10-5
    HADA Hydrochloride (HCC-Amino-D-alanine hydrochloride) is a blue (λem~450 nm) fluorescent D-amino acid (FDAA). FDAAs are efficiently incorporated into the peptidoglycans (PGs) of diverse bacterial species at the sites of PG biosynthesis. HADA Hydrochloride can be used in specific and covalent probing of bacterial growth with minimal perturbation.
